
Indian double specialist Mahesh Bhupathi partnered Belarus Max Mirnyi to reach the final of the ATP doubles Finals tournament here on Saturday with a 6-4, 6-4 victory over Polish duo Mariusz Fyrstenberg and Marcin Matkowski.
Bhupathi and Mirnyi will play Canada's Daniel Nestor and Nenad Zimonjic of Serbia in Sunday's final after the latter pairing beat American twins Bob and Mike Bryan 6-3, 3-6, 12/10 (in a super tie-break).
Bhupathi, 36, has won four men's grand slam doubles titles - though he has never won the Australian Open losing twice in the final - and mixed doubles titles, seven in total, at all the Grand Slam tournaments.
